Roman Telezhynskyi
|
80f00b361d
|
Use "Include What You Use" tool for optimizing #includes.
--HG--
branch : develop
|
2016-08-08 14:44:49 +03:00 |
|
Roman Telezhynskyi
|
c9cdd2cd8d
|
Using macros QT_WARNING_DISABLE_*.
--HG--
branch : develop
|
2016-08-06 21:42:40 +03:00 |
|
Valentina Zhuravska
|
1ae8509d63
|
Merge with develop.
--HG--
branch : feature
|
2016-07-26 15:32:55 +03:00 |
|
Roman Telezhynskyi
|
18e0f6750a
|
Refactoring. Fixed wrong using method tr().
--HG--
branch : develop
|
2016-07-18 19:29:34 +03:00 |
|
Valentina Zhuravska
|
d96c885e0d
|
We don't need toolTip after we finished creation of CubicBezierPath.
--HG--
branch : feature
|
2016-07-13 14:59:01 +03:00 |
|
Valentina Zhuravska
|
a362731040
|
Added ToolTip for editing SplinePath.
--HG--
branch : feature
|
2016-07-13 14:42:50 +03:00 |
|
Valentina Zhuravska
|
2cf2275365
|
Added ToolTip for editing simple curve.
--HG--
branch : feature
|
2016-07-13 14:05:37 +03:00 |
|
Valentina Zhuravska
|
01f66d3c34
|
Resolved issue #461. Improve feature: Add a keyboard shortcut for getting pure 45, 90, 135, 180, 225, 270, 315 and 0 degree angles for all tools.
--HG--
branch : feature
|
2016-07-03 07:50:14 +03:00 |
|
Roman Telezhynskyi
|
35b1a2fb9a
|
Show direction when show a visualization.
--HG--
branch : develop
|
2016-05-25 11:48:32 +03:00 |
|
Roman Telezhynskyi
|
9c0f5f2fa4
|
Refactoring. Use QScopedPointer for class Calculator.
--HG--
branch : develop
|
2016-05-24 15:25:58 +03:00 |
|
Roman Telezhynskyi
|
83243e5af3
|
Handle case when NaN and Inf value treats like valid.
--HG--
branch : develop
|
2016-05-24 15:06:35 +03:00 |
|
Roman Telezhynskyi
|
b820d5a6ea
|
Fixed issue #491. Valentina doesn't update fractional separator.
(grafted from c658843945e37cd7f1d3e4e0ca4967d7a01b1c4d)
--HG--
branch : develop
|
2016-05-23 18:23:39 +03:00 |
|
Roman Telezhynskyi
|
64f72c69d5
|
Clang warnings.
--HG--
branch : develop
|
2016-05-20 19:39:13 +03:00 |
|
Roman Telezhynskyi
|
e2a059287e
|
Update an angle during processing editing rotation.
--HG--
branch : feature
|
2016-05-19 15:56:50 +03:00 |
|
Roman Telezhynskyi
|
7665402d64
|
Fixed crash.
--HG--
branch : feature
|
2016-05-19 15:48:56 +03:00 |
|
Roman Telezhynskyi
|
123434f806
|
Mark with different color base objects and rotated objects.
--HG--
branch : feature
|
2016-05-19 15:23:37 +03:00 |
|
Roman Telezhynskyi
|
fd39c19da0
|
Show selected objects even before selecting origin point.
--HG--
branch : feature
|
2016-05-18 19:13:48 +03:00 |
|
Roman Telezhynskyi
|
916598c86c
|
Show an arc between two lines that reprezent an angle.
--HG--
branch : feature
|
2016-05-18 13:17:50 +03:00 |
|
Roman Telezhynskyi
|
6187f16c6a
|
Refactoring. Use conversion operator for conversion VPointF to QPointF.
--HG--
branch : feature
|
2016-05-14 22:28:09 +03:00 |
|
Roman Telezhynskyi
|
910c40a5b3
|
Commit successful build.
--HG--
branch : feature
|
2016-05-12 22:11:21 +03:00 |
|
Roman Telezhynskyi
|
0325e0a441
|
Changed code tree structure for visualization classes.
--HG--
branch : develop
|
2016-03-24 16:49:15 +02:00 |
|
Roman Telezhynskyi
|
be7277eeba
|
Refactoring. Use more safe function VFuzzyComparePossibleNulls.
--HG--
branch : develop
|
2016-03-23 16:09:30 +02:00 |
|
Roman Telezhynskyi
|
4c1c0d4d0a
|
Fixed empty point label in SplinePath name.
--HG--
branch : develop
|
2016-03-22 17:25:16 +02:00 |
|
Roman Telezhynskyi
|
2e0bf11261
|
The tool Cut Spline now supports Cubic Bezier Path curve.
--HG--
branch : develop
|
2016-03-22 17:14:53 +02:00 |
|
Roman Telezhynskyi
|
baddba9e43
|
Resolved issue #366. Update 'Point from Distance and Angle' tool to read
distance and angle between points.
--HG--
branch : develop
|
2016-03-19 17:45:57 +02:00 |
|
Roman Telezhynskyi
|
505cec891d
|
Several bug fixes.
--HG--
branch : feature
|
2016-03-19 16:20:09 +02:00 |
|
Roman Telezhynskyi
|
19265e1f93
|
Succesful build.
--HG--
branch : feature
|
2016-03-18 23:11:14 +02:00 |
|
Roman Telezhynskyi
|
ca020c4c7f
|
Improved visualization for tool Cubic Bezier.
--HG--
branch : feature
|
2016-03-18 12:28:28 +02:00 |
|
Roman Telezhynskyi
|
037e91484a
|
For tool Cubic Bezier curve show connection to control points.
--HG--
branch : feature
|
2016-03-17 16:26:25 +02:00 |
|
Roman Telezhynskyi
|
2c4312046c
|
New classes VAbstractCubicBezierPath and VCubicBezierPath.
--HG--
branch : feature
|
2016-03-16 20:07:50 +02:00 |
|
Roman Telezhynskyi
|
2548697a9e
|
The tool Cut Spline now supports Cubic Bezier curve.
--HG--
branch : feature
|
2016-03-10 18:09:38 +02:00 |
|
Roman Telezhynskyi
|
53250a4dc4
|
Simple curve which uses point as control handle.
--HG--
branch : feature
|
2016-03-10 15:55:04 +02:00 |
|
Roman Telezhynskyi
|
40436a5c57
|
Successfull build, bugs was not fixed.
--HG--
branch : feature
|
2016-03-04 18:08:29 +02:00 |
|
Roman Telezhynskyi
|
8d628404df
|
Curve factor was removed.
--HG--
branch : feature
|
2016-02-27 16:49:10 +02:00 |
|
Roman Telezhynskyi
|
990c03c697
|
Updated dialog for the tool Spline.
--HG--
branch : feature
|
2016-02-25 21:23:16 +02:00 |
|
Roman Telezhynskyi
|
35b9dea4b2
|
Fixes creating spline path.
--HG--
branch : feature
|
2016-02-13 23:39:47 +02:00 |
|
Roman Telezhynskyi
|
b124b8402e
|
The control point should be on some distance before we will begin count this
distance.
--HG--
branch : feature
|
2016-02-13 18:30:21 +02:00 |
|
Roman Telezhynskyi
|
e68c64e8f1
|
Implementation for tool Spline path.
--HG--
branch : feature
|
2016-02-13 18:24:32 +02:00 |
|
Roman Telezhynskyi
|
0405a54bf8
|
Removed unused QGraphicsLineItem item.
--HG--
branch : feature
|
2016-02-12 21:43:33 +02:00 |
|
Roman Telezhynskyi
|
1924b30f6f
|
Don't show control points if too close to start and end points.
--HG--
branch : feature
|
2016-02-12 20:32:31 +02:00 |
|
Roman Telezhynskyi
|
6dd26ddd73
|
Refactoring. Use qFuzzyIsNull.
--HG--
branch : feature
|
2016-02-12 20:31:08 +02:00 |
|
Roman Telezhynskyi
|
0f747ede7e
|
The first implementation for tool Spline.
--HG--
branch : feature
|
2016-02-12 20:10:01 +02:00 |
|
Roman Telezhynskyi
|
6b4b79a1b5
|
Little fix tools visuzlization.
(grafted from 7ef2dcf85f7b9da986105ad524382ba47efb177f)
--HG--
branch : develop
|
2016-02-09 17:19:25 +02:00 |
|
Roman Telezhynskyi
|
c1fecafda9
|
Refactoring.
--HG--
branch : feature
|
2016-01-25 19:10:39 +02:00 |
|
Roman Telezhynskyi
|
ea0000fea6
|
First successful build. Tool working was not tested!
--HG--
branch : feature
|
2016-01-24 18:15:08 +02:00 |
|
Roman Telezhynskyi
|
e781b8252d
|
Cut less scene rect size for showing axis.
--HG--
branch : develop
|
2015-12-04 22:21:07 +02:00 |
|
Roman Telezhynskyi
|
36704cd02e
|
Invisible "VSimpleCurve" causes exponential growth scene size, and it causes
the program crash. Because we don't need anymore this calss i just have removed
it.
--HG--
branch : develop
|
2015-11-25 15:45:38 +02:00 |
|
Roman Telezhynskyi
|
88324a11f2
|
Static Code Analysis.
--HG--
branch : develop
|
2015-10-28 16:22:36 +02:00 |
|
Roman Telezhynskyi
|
d1f18dc9a0
|
Use quint32 instead unsigned int.
--HG--
branch : develop
|
2015-10-26 10:36:07 +02:00 |
|
Roman Telezhynskyi
|
467ffbd132
|
ICC warnings.
--HG--
branch : develop
|
2015-10-20 17:32:01 +03:00 |
|